Summary:"Dr. Donald DePamphilis explains the real world of mergers, acquisitions, and restructuring based on his academic knowledge and personal experiences. Having taught in both the U.S. and Asia, Professor DePamphilis uses his extensive experience to provide eighty world-wide case studies spanning all industries to show how deals are done rather than just the theory behind them. The accompanying CD is unique in that it enables the user to download and customize sophisticated, transaction-tested, M&A software and other real-world content." "Mergers, Acquisitions, and Other Restructuring Activities, Third Edition has been updated to include eighteen completely new case studies, updates to all of the already existing case studies, real options applications, a discussion of the implications of M&A for corporate governance, and a detailed glossary."--BOOK JACKET.
